The Right Choice

The SNGH pillow block housings offer a high degree of versatility as they are fully interchangeable with various series including SN, SNE, SNA, SNH, SNL, SNU, and SNV. Adhering to the DIN 736-739 standard, these housings boast main dimensions that meet rigorous industry specifications. The bearing seat, crafted to the G7 tolerance class, functions as a floating bearing. Additionally, for those seeking a secure bearing arrangement, the inclusion of locating rings of type FR on both sides provides a reliable solution.

Technical Specification

Design & Material

- Series: SNGH
- Type: Split plummer block housings with enhanced design features for greater strength and durability
- Material: Standard material: Grey cast iron GG20 (EN-GJL-200); alternative materials
available upon request
- Design Features: Reinforced with ribs for added strength
Additional material around mounting holes to prevent deformation and ensure secure bolting
Bottom ribs for improved heat dissipation to the mounting surface
Cap and base are precisely matched, sharing identical serial numbers for easy identification
Markings for grease fittings, sensors, and dowel pins for easier assembly
- From size 524 onwards: Eyebolt included for safe handling and installation
- Main Dimensions: Conform to DIN 736-739 standards for consistent fit and compatibility

Bearing & Mounting

- Compatible Bearings: Self-aligning roller bearings
- Mounting Options: Bearings can be mounted either on an adapter sleeve or
directly on a stepped shaft
- Bearing Seat: Precision-machined to G7 tolerance class for optimal bearing alignment
Designed as a floating bearing in standard configuration
Can be converted to a fixed bearing arrangement by adding a locating ring type FR on both sides

Lubrication & Sealing

- Lubrication System: Equipped with grease inlet bores and grease escape bores for effective lubrication and grease evacuation
- Sealing: Standard sealing solutions include felt seals or rubber seals
(custom seals available upon request)
- Grease fittings are clearly marked for easy installation

Interchangeability & Compatibility

- Interchangeability: Fully interchangeable with SN, SNE, SNA, SNH, SNL, SNU,
and SNV series from all brands
- Standard Compliance: Main dimensions conform to DIN 736-739, ensuring compatibility with other components of the same standard

Tailored Seal Options

You can choose between different Seal arrangements. TS-Rings are labyrinth-seals for high-speed, max temperature of 200°C and bigger particles. If it comes to operation under humidity conditions you have to choose Taconite seal like our TAC - Seal for excample

New seal
for more power.

TSNO seals are used for sealing against internal media or external contaminants. They are similar to DIN 3760 with adapted outer diameters. TSNO seals fit into sealing grooves of our SNGH and SFCM housings. Standard TSNO seals are manufactured with an elastomer part, a metal reinforcement ring, and a spring. Maximum peripheral speed: 20 m/s, maximum operating temperature: 180°C

Material

Features of GG20

GG20 offers excellent machinability and is highly heat and corrosion-resistant. Additionally, this material provides outstanding finishing capabilities and exhibits excellent properties concerning sound and vibration damping. However, its strength and wear resistance are limited.
